net.minecraft.world.level.gameevent.vibrations

public class VibrationSystem$Listener

implements GameEventListener

doa$b
net.minecraft.world.level.gameevent.vibrations.VibrationSystem$Listener
net.minecraft.class_8514$class_8516
net.minecraft.unmapped.C_ddxrijfx$C_bbtmyknw
net.minecraft.world.event.Vibrations$VibrationListener
net.minecraft.world.event.vibration.VibrationManager$Listener
net.minecraft.src.C_279518_$C_279507_
net.minecraft.world.level.gameevent.vibrations.VibrationSystem$b

Field summary

Modifier and TypeField
private final VibrationSystem
a
system
field_44646
f_uketcssk
receiver
manager
f_279547_

Constructor summary

ModifierConstructor
public (VibrationSystem receiver)

Method summary

Modifier and TypeMethod
public PositionSource
a()
getListenerSource()
method_32946()
m_atojrfns()
getPositionSource()
getPositionSource()
m_142460_()
public int
b()
getListenerRadius()
method_32948()
m_btrjhyuz()
getRange()
getRange()
m_142078_()
public boolean
a(and arg0, dnr arg1, dnr$a arg2, elt arg3)
handleGameEvent(ServerLevel arg0, GameEvent arg1, GameEvent$Context arg2, Vec3 arg3)
method_32947(class_3218 arg0, class_5712 arg1, class_5712$class_7397 arg2, class_243 arg3)
m_aikpqvkb(C_bdwnwhiu arg0, C_cgkchrmc arg1, C_cgkchrmc$C_cjhidzon arg2, C_vgpupfxx arg3)
listen(ServerWorld arg0, GameEvent arg1, GameEvent$Emitter arg2, Vec3d arg3)
listen(ServerWorld arg0, GameEvent arg1, GameEvent$Context arg2, Vec3d arg3)
m_214068_(C_12_ p_283599_, C_141307_ p_283664_, C_141307_$C_213130_ p_282426_, C_3046_ arg3)
public void
b(and arg0, dnr arg1, dnr$a arg2, elt arg3)
forceScheduleVibration(ServerLevel arg0, GameEvent arg1, GameEvent$Context arg2, Vec3 arg3)
method_51403(class_3218 arg0, class_5712 arg1, class_5712$class_7397 arg2, class_243 arg3)
m_adofmdyc(C_bdwnwhiu arg0, C_cgkchrmc arg1, C_cgkchrmc$C_cjhidzon arg2, C_vgpupfxx arg3)
forceListen(ServerWorld world, GameEvent event, GameEvent$Emitter emitter, Vec3d emitterPos)
forceScheduleVibration(ServerWorld world, GameEvent event, GameEvent$Context eventContext, Vec3d listenerPos)
m_280275_(C_12_ p_281875_, C_141307_ p_281652_, C_141307_$C_213130_ p_281530_, C_3046_ arg3)
private void
a(and arg0, doa$a arg1, dnr arg2, dnr$a arg3, elt arg4, elt arg5)
scheduleVibration(ServerLevel arg0, VibrationSystem$Data arg1, GameEvent arg2, GameEvent$Context arg3, Vec3 arg4, Vec3 arg5)
method_51399(class_3218 arg0, class_8514$class_8515 arg1, class_5712 arg2, class_5712$class_7397 arg3, class_243 arg4, class_243 arg5)
m_zsdnonmr(C_bdwnwhiu arg0, C_ddxrijfx$C_qhpiojal arg1, C_cgkchrmc arg2, C_cgkchrmc$C_cjhidzon arg3, C_vgpupfxx arg4, C_vgpupfxx arg5)
listen(ServerWorld world, Vibrations$ListenerData listenerData, GameEvent event, GameEvent$Emitter emitter, Vec3d emitterPos, Vec3d listenerPos)
scheduleVibration(ServerWorld world, VibrationManager$Data data, GameEvent event, GameEvent$Context eventContext, Vec3d sourcePos, Vec3d listenerPos)
m_280099_(C_12_ p_283229_, C_279518_$C_279523_ p_281778_, C_141307_ p_283344_, C_141307_$C_213130_ p_281758_, C_3046_ p_282990_, C_3046_ arg5)
public static float
a(hx arg0, hx arg1)
distanceBetweenInBlocks(BlockPos arg0, BlockPos arg1)
method_51402(class_2338 arg0, class_2338 arg1)
m_kfssaoks(C_hynzadkk arg0, C_hynzadkk arg1)
getTravelDelay(BlockPos emitterPos, BlockPos listenerPos)
getDistanceBetweenBlocks(BlockPos source, BlockPos listenerPos)
m_280659_(C_4675_ p_282413_, C_4675_ p_281960_)
private static boolean
a(ctp arg0, elt arg1, elt arg2)
isOccluded(Level arg0, Vec3 arg1, Vec3 arg2)
method_51400(class_1937 arg0, class_243 arg1, class_243 arg2)
m_xpdrqosq(C_cdctfzbn arg0, C_vgpupfxx arg1, C_vgpupfxx arg2)
isOccluded(World world, Vec3d emitterPos, Vec3d listenerPos)
isOccluded(World world, Vec3d sourcePos, Vec3d listenerPos)
m_280258_(C_1596_ p_283225_, C_3046_ p_283328_, C_3046_ p_283163_)